In the MMO shooter Destiny , Xur sold the exotic machine gun Thunderlord for the first time last Friday. How did this affect PvP? This info and more statistics are now revealed by Bungie.

At the end of last year, we frequently wrote about the significant influence Xur has on which weapons Guardians have in Destiny and which ones they use. That was already half a year ago, and one would think that his influence has decreased, as most Guardians now have many weapons and thus a wide selection.

However, there was an exception last week: Old Noodleface sold the exotic machine gun Thunderlord for the first time. When something like this happens, some: Oh! Now everyone is going to run around with it? But is that true? Normally, we would just shrug and say: Could be, no idea. But not this time. Because Bungie is actually releasing statistics.

According to Bungie, less than 1% of all Guardians in the Crucible wielded this weapon on Thursday before the “Weekend of Thunder”. On Saturday, however, it was 8.5%. The Thunderlord thus became the fourth most popular weapon in the heavy weapon slot of the Crucible.

Bungie shares this on reddit, where they release all sorts of strange statistics. For instance, Titans had to claim the title of “Shotgunner of the Month” in April. 19% of kills by Defender Titans were made with the shotgun. This weapon is considered frowned upon by some in the Crucible of Destiny. Sunsinger Warlocks, by the way, utilized “the pump” the least for kills during this period.

Another odd statistic: In the week when the April Iron Banner was active, over one hundred million Cabal were eliminated in the “Exclusion Zone” mission on Mars. The Exclusion Zone is regarded as Glimmer farming spot number one, the Iron Banner as particularly costly.

And the two “Death Places Number One” are also well known now. Guardians have most commonly died on the Crucible map “Twilight Gap”. When compiling a “Deaths per Head” statistic, Crota claimed the most victims. Surprisingly, not on “Hard”, but on “Normal.”
